Losing a few pounds can help to reduce snoring. When fat builds up in your neck, your airway is subjected to it pressing up against it. This can cause your airway to slightly collapse in the middle of the night. You can see decreased snoring by just losing a few pounds. Reduce snoring by getting enough exercise throughout the day. Exercise helps to make your breathing more regular and may help prevent snoring. Exercise not only keeps your lungs and nasal passages in optimal condition, it also keeps your stress levels down. High levels of stress can also alter your breathing patterns and increase the likelihood that you will snore. Eating smaller portions in the evening before bed, may help relieve snoring. Large meals that are eaten too close to sleep fill the stomach. This can force the diaphragm upwards, and the resulting pressure can decrease or block air passage. If your throat is narrowed, it causes a reduction in airflow. This is a major contributor to snoring. Stop smoking, and you might stop snoring as well. If quitting doesn't work, ensure that you don't smoke within two hours of your bedtime. When you smoke, your throat swells, which will cause your air passages to get narrower. Narrow air passages mean you will snore more. So, not smoking before bed will mean that your airways stay more open. Use a humidifier every night to improve the air in your bedroom. As their name suggests, humidifiers moisturize the air by releasing warm, moist vapors. Breathing in those vapors moisturizes your throat and your nasal passages. The majority of snoring happens when someone sleeps on their back. This happens because the tissue and muscles in the throat begin to relax and fall backward. Sleep on your side to prevent your muscles from relaxing. If you suffer from chronic snoring, ask your dentist about mandibular advancement appliances. This apparatus goes inside you mouth and fits up against you upper and lower teeth. As the name suggests, mandibular advancement appliances, position your jaw somewhat forward of it's normal position and this can help alleviate snoring. Breathing through your mouth as you sleep makes you much more likely to snore, since snoring sounds occur when air enters and exits the throat through the mouth. Breathing through your nose will allow air to bypass your throat. It is possible to avoid breathing through your mouth by utilizing chin straps or mouth sealants to keep your mouth from opening while you sleep. A quick inquiry with a pharmacist or drug store clerk can help you locate such aids.
